Full Job Description

GENERAL FUNCTION:

Under general supervision, responsibilities include the preparation and some review of federal and state income and franchise tax returns, extensions, and estimated payments and periodic tax research memorandums.  Serve as tax support to Fifth Third Bancorp entities to meet required tax filing obligations.

Responsible and accountable for risk by openly exchanging ideas and opinions, elevating concerns, and personally following policies and procedures as defined.  Accountable for always doing the right thing for customers and colleagues, and ensuring that actions and behaviors drive a positive customer experience.  While operating within the Bank’s risk appetite, achieves results by consistently identifying, assessing, managing, monitoring, and reporting risks of all types.

ESSENTIAL DUTIES & RESPONSIBILITIES:

  • Responsible for the completion of timely and accurate federal income tax returns (some light review possible).

  • Responsible for the completion of timely and accurate complex state income and franchise tax returns including consolidated returns (some light review possible).

  • Retrieve and assimilate data necessary to calculate tax returns, extensions, and estimated payments.

  • Prepare accurate and timely allocation journal entries in compliance with regulatory requirements.

  • Initiate check and EFT requests to prompt payment to appropriate jurisdictions.

  • Interact with Accounting, Finance, and Line of Business personnel on a continual basis for information relating to the above.

  • Analysis and review of the tax treatment of specific areas such as leasing, mortgage banking & capital markets.

  • Assist with the quarterly review of the federal and state income tax provision journal entries.

  • Analyze state franchise tax accruals and prepare required journal entries.

  • Calculate and maintain deferred income tax balances and taxes payable/receivable for inclusion in published financial statements.

  • Oversee the recording of tax accounting journal entries.

  • Reconcile and prepare analysis on general ledger tax accounts and reserves.

  • Research areas of tax law as appropriate including analysis of data related to the issue.

  • Research corporate tax issues of law raised during the return preparation, both federal and state.

  • Research corporate tax issues of law raised during tax audits, both federal and state.

  • Provide assistance with answering Information Document Requests for both federal and state audits.

  • Interact with the Director of Tax Audits to review tax calculations and provide support for audit issues. 

  • Responsible for assisting in performing various special projects as assigned.

SUPERVISORY RESPONSIBILITIES:

No direct supervisory responsibilities.  However, the position is responsible for providing guidance and feedback to less experienced analysts within the department.
